The Benefits of Aquarium Hobbies for Stress Relief and Mental Wellness
In today’s world, where many people are constantly surrounded by screens, notifications, and daily tasks, finding a simple way to slow down has become more important than ever. For many enthusiasts, an aquarium is more than just a decoration—it’s an underwater microcosm that brings nature indoors and creates a peaceful retreat.
The hobby of keeping fish is no longer limited to traditional aquarium enthusiasts. More and more people are discovering that watching fish swim, maintaining the aquatic environment, and building a balanced underwater ecosystem can be part of a healthy lifestyle.
From relieving stress to creating a peaceful home atmosphere, aquariums offer numerous benefits for mental health.
Why Aquariums Create a Relaxing Environment
Water has always been closely associated with relaxation. The sound of flowing water, its gentle movement, and the colors of nature help create a serene atmosphere in homes, offices, and personal spaces.
An aquarium combines a variety of relaxing elements:
- Flowing water
- Natural light
- The gentle movement of fish
- Lush green aquatic plants
- A close connection to nature
Many leisure activities often require constant focus, but observing an aquarium allows people to slow down. Watching fish glide through the water helps people focus on the present moment, temporarily setting aside the stresses of daily life.
This simple activity adds a small moment of mindfulness to a busy day.
Fish Watching and Stress Reduction
One of the main reasons people love aquariums is the sense of tranquility that comes from watching fish swim.
The slow, rhythmic movements of aquatic creatures create a relaxing visual experience. Many aquarium enthusiasts enjoy sitting by their tanks after work, quietly watching the fish—a way to step away from the distractions of the digital world and enjoy a moment of respite.
Maintaining an aquarium can also foster healthy lifestyle habits. Daily tasks such as feeding the fish, checking water quality, trimming aquatic plants, and cleaning equipment not only help maintain a routine but also cultivate a sense of responsibility.
For many enthusiasts, these daily maintenance tasks are no longer a burden; rather, they have become a relaxing part of their lives.

Aquariums Bring Nature Into Indoor Spaces
Modern lifestyles often limit our connection to the natural environment. Many people spend most of their time indoors, surrounded by artificial light and various technological devices.
Aquariums offer a way to bring natural elements into living spaces.
This concept is often associated with “biophilic design,” which involves creating an environment that incorporates elements inspired by nature. Indoor plants, natural materials, natural light, and water features are commonly used to enhance a space’s sense of comfort.
An aquarium can serve as a vibrant natural landscape within the home.
Whether placed in the living room, bedroom, or office, a beautifully designed aquarium can create a more relaxed and pleasant atmosphere.
The Importance of Proper Aquarium Lighting
Lighting plays a crucial role in creating a healthy and aesthetically pleasing aquarium environment.
Proper aquarium lighting isn’t just about seeing the fish clearly; it also simulates the natural cycle of day and night, promotes the growth of aquatic plants, and brings out the colors of the fish and the aquascape.
A well-designed lighting setup can make the aquarium’s atmosphere feel more natural. Many modern LED aquarium lights come equipped with the following features:
- Brightness adjustment
- Day-night modes
- Timer functions
- Full-spectrum lighting
These features allow aquarium enthusiasts to create a more realistic ecological environment while enjoying a relaxing and pleasant viewing experience.
For planted aquariums, proper lighting is especially critical, as aquatic plants require suitable lighting conditions to grow healthily.
Aquarium Maintenance as a Mindful Activity
Some people believe that the daily maintenance of an aquarium is merely a matter of cleaning and managing equipment. However, many hobbyists find this process to be full of unexpected joys.
Daily aquarium care includes:
- Testing water quality
- Cleaning the filtration system
- Caring for aquatic plants
- Observing fish behavior
- Adjusting the environment as needed
These activities help cultivate focus and patience.
Unlike fast-paced digital activities, aquarium maintenance requires people to slow down and carefully observe the subtle changes that occur over time. This interaction with a living ecosystem is precisely what makes fishkeeping such a unique and captivating hobby.

Creating a Personal Relaxation Space With an Aquarium
Everyone has their own way of relaxing and unwinding. Some people enjoy reading, gardening, exercising, or listening to music; for others, an aquarium has become their own personal sanctuary.
Creating a comfortable space to enjoy your aquarium doesn’t require complicated equipment. Even a small freshwater aquarium, as long as it’s stocked with healthy fish, aquatic plants, and the right equipment, can provide a delightful experience.
When planning your aquarium space, consider the following points:
Choose the Right Location
Place the aquarium where it can be comfortably viewed, while avoiding areas with direct sunlight or drastic temperature fluctuations.
Create a Natural Environment
Adding aquatic plants, natural decorations, and appropriate lighting can make the aquarium look more harmonious and closer to nature.
Use Reliable Equipment
A stable aquarium environment depends on high-quality equipment, including a filtration system, a heater, an air pump, and lighting fixtures.
Healthy fish and a clean aquarium provide a better experience for both the keeper and the aquatic life.
